From mboxrd@z Thu Jan 1 00:00:00 1970 Return-Path: Received: (majordomo@vger.kernel.org) by vger.kernel.org via listexpand id S1754730AbaKDQWj (ORCPT ); Tue, 4 Nov 2014 11:22:39 -0500 Received: from mx1.redhat.com ([209.132.183.28]:56471 "EHLO mx1.redhat.com" rhost-flags-OK-OK-OK-OK) by vger.kernel.org with ESMTP id S1754631AbaKDQUu (ORCPT ); Tue, 4 Nov 2014 11:20:50 -0500 From: Don Zickus To: Andrew Morton Cc: Ingo Molnar , LKML , uobergfe@redhat.com, Don Zickus Subject: [PATCH 6/9] watchdog: implement error handling for failure to set up hardware perf events Date: Tue, 4 Nov 2014 11:20:21 -0500 Message-Id: <1415118024-194247-7-git-send-email-dzickus@redhat.com> In-Reply-To: <1415118024-194247-1-git-send-email-dzickus@redhat.com> References: <1415118024-194247-1-git-send-email-dzickus@redhat.com> Sender: linux-kernel-owner@vger.kernel.org List-ID: X-Mailing-List: linux-kernel@vger.kernel.org From: Ulrich Obergfell If watchdog_nmi_enable() fails to set up the hardware perf event of one CPU, the entire hard lockup detector is deemed unreliable. Hence, disable the hard lockup detector and shut down the hardware perf events on all CPUs.
